Odyssey Spectrum HB

The Odyssey Spectrum HB is a versatile Alnico?V-magnet guitar pickup that balances clear highs, warm lows, and smooth mids for a truly all-around performance. With 7,000 turns of 42?AWG enamel wire, the Spectrum measures about 8.8?K?—providing moderate output and a full sonic spectrum suitable for clean, crunch, and everything in between.

Construction & Materials

Hand-wound in the USA, the Spectrum HB uses precision-tension coil winding around Alnico?V pole pieces for enhanced harmonic complexity. Nickel-plated brass covers and baseplates ensure durability and effective hum rejection, resulting in a smooth, noise-free operation.

Tonal Character

Comparable to DiMarzio’s Tone Zone and Seymour Duncan’s SH23, the Spectrum HB delivers balanced tonal response. On clean amp settings, it offers glassy clarity with a gentle, musical bloom; when driven, it produces a crunchy overdrive that retains note definition and warmth. Its balanced voicing makes it equally capable of lush cleans and moderate gain tones.

Dynamic Response

The Alnico?V magnet provides responsive dynamics—soft playing yields a bell-like chime, and harder attack brings out a warm, singing sustain. Players can shape their tone with the guitar’s volume knob for endless tonal options, from jazzy cleans to bluesy breakups.

Versatility & Applications

Perfect for players who need one pickup to cover multiple genres, the Spectrum HB excels in both bridge and neck positions. It pairs well with tube amps, solid-state cleans, and analog overdrive pedals. Whether you’re playing funk, blues, rock, or light metal, this guitar pickup adapts seamlessly.

Installation & Compatibility

Designed for a direct drop-in into standard humbucker routes, the Spectrum HB comes wax-potted to minimize microphonics and includes long lead wires and mounting hardware.
